TICKET: Vault locked — deep-link router config

Fenwick Mobile's deep-link routing rules live in the Opalvault store. Vault auto-sealed after three failed unseals during last night's deploy; routes fell back to web and broke app handoff on Brightline OS. Don't rotate the seal keys — just unseal and redeploy the router map. For future maintainers stuck at the unseal prompt, use the phrase below.

unlock words, bawef-kahap: sorax-sorir-quenys-aldok

QueueFlex scales the ingest workers at Norvane Systems based on queue depth sampled every 15 seconds. Note the smoothing window: we use a 3-sample median to avoid thrashing on bursty publishes. Scale-down is deliberately conservative (10-minute cooldown) after the Octernia incident. Config lives in the scaler repo under /policies; the staging overrides are intentional, don't delete them. The sealed config bundle requires the recovery passphrase, which is noted below for future maintainers.

vault phrase of yaduf-yajop = lamath-kelix-aldion-zorius-ulaox-eliax-gorox-norok-fenael-fenath-julael-pelius-belius-druion

Per-tenant quotas in Norvell are enforced at the gateway using a sliding window, refilled every tick. Reviewers should confirm any quota change keeps burst capacity below twice the steady rate, or the downstream queue saturates. The current defaults applied to all standard-tier tenants are listed below.

constants for yaduf-fahag:
BUDGETS = {
    "kelix": 528,
    "briwyn": 734,
}

# Build Provenance: Consent Banner Rollout

Hey, welcome aboard! This page tracks which build of the Lanternfish consent banner went where. Short version: every rollout to the Quillmere regions is pinned to a signed artifact, so we can always prove what shipped. If legal asks what banner text users in a given region saw, don't guess — look up the pinned build. The staged rollout finished last Tuesday with no rollbacks. The current pinned trace token is recorded below.

pipeline stamp: htk21_cc68b8e00e3cb5ca75ae8